14 Types of Cheese Knives: The Perfect Guide for Cheese Lovers
If youre a cheese lover, then you know the satisfaction of having a great cheese platter. However, its not just about the quality of the cheese itself. You also need to consider the presentation. And a cheese knife is essential when it comes to that. There are different types of cheese knives that serve various purposes. Heres a guide to the 14 types of cheese knives you should know to make your cheese platter perfect.
1. Flat Cheese Knife: The Basics
When having a cheese board, the flat cheese knife is the basic tool you should have. It has a broad blade which allows you to cut through all types of cheeses effortlessly. You can use it to cut hard, semi-hard, and even soft cheeses.
2. Parmesan Knife: A Must-Have for Hard Cheese Lovers
A parmesan knife is the perfect tool for any hard cheese. This knife has a slim, pointed blade that allows you to poke into the cheese and break it apart with ease. If youre a fan of parmesan cheese, then this knife is a must-have.
3. Cheese Fork: For the Crumbly Cheese
A cheese fork is designed to handle crumbly cheese without making a mess. It has two prongs that allow you to pick up small pieces of cheese without breaking them. Its perfect for serving goat cheese or any crumbly cheese.
4. Cheese Plane: For Thin Cheese Slices
If you want to cut thin slices of cheese, then a cheese plane is the perfect tool for you. It has a sharp blade that can cut through hard or soft cheese with ease. You can also adjust the thickness of the slices by adjusting the blade.
5. Cheese Cleaver: For Large Cheeses
If youre dealing with a large cheese, then the cheese cleaver is the perfect tool for you. Its broad blade allows you to cut through hard aged cheese with ease. You can also use it for soft cheese.
6. Spreader Knife: For Spreading Cheese
A spreader knife is perfect for spreading soft cheeses. It has a wide blade that enables you to spread the cheese on crackers or bread with ease. You can use it for any soft cheese such as cream cheese or brie.
7. Gorgonzola Knife: For Blue Cheese Lovers
If youre a fan of blue cheese, then you need a gorgonzola knife. It has a sharp blade that allows you to cut through the blue veins easily. You can use it for any blue cheese such as Roquefort or Stilton.
8. Cheese Wire: For Slicing Soft Cheese
A cheese wire is perfect if youre slicing a soft cheese that has a tendency to stick to the blade. It has two handles with a wire that stretches across. You can use it to cut through soft cheese without any mess.
9. Cheddar Knife: For Cheddar Cheese
If youre a fan of cheddar cheese, then you need a cheddar knife. It has a sturdy blade that can cut through aged cheddar cheese with ease. You can also use it for other hard cheese.
10. Cheese Set: For All Types of Cheese
If youre a cheese lover and you want to have all the cheese knives in one set, then a cheese set is perfect for you. It usually contains all the basic cheese knives such as the flat knife, fork, spreader knife, and cheese plane.
11. Cheese Board with Integrated Cheese Knife Set: For Aesthetic Presentation
If youre into aesthetic presentation, then a cheese board with an integrated cheese knife set is perfect for you. Its designed in a way that the cheese knives are integrated into the board, giving it a unique and sleek look.
12. Cheese Guillotine: For Semi-Hard and Hard Cheese
A cheese guillotine is perfect if youre dealing with semi-hard or hard cheese. It has a wire that slices through the cheese with ease. You can use it for any semi-hard or hard cheese, such as Gouda or Parmesan.
13. Two-Handled Cheese Knife: For Soft Cheese
A two-handled cheese knife is perfect for soft cheeses such as brie or camembert. It allows you to cut through the cheese without squishing it. The two handles give you more leverage, making it easier to cut through the cheese.
14. Cheese Picks: For Appetizers
Cheese picks are perfect for serving cheese appetizers. They have sharp points that allow you to pick up the cheese without getting your hands dirty. Theyre also great for tasting different cheeses without mixing them.
In conclusion, choosing the right cheese knife can make a big difference when serving your cheese platter. Its important to choose the right type of knife for the type of cheese youre serving. Whether its a fork for crumbly cheese, a parmesan knife for hard cheese, or a cheese plane for thin slices, theres a knife for every type of cheese.
